Primary responsibilities will be to provide technical oversight for a small team of geoscientists, manage budgets, direct work and ensure quality. In addition to performing a supervisory function you will also be responsible for undertaking your own technical project work. This will include: Petroleum Systems analysis, play and prospect generation, geological⁄geophysical mapping, providing recommendations for drilling locations, developing well evaluation programs and evaluating drilling results.
Key responsibilities of the position include but are not limited to:
•Providing leadership to a small team of geologists, geophysicists and reservoir engineers
•Developing, managing and executing work-plans and budgets
•Basin analysis evaluations
•Data room evaluations
•Play and prospect generation through application of a Petroleum Systems approach
•Interpreting well and seismic data
•Developing and recommending well locations and evaluation programs
•Preparing recommendations and documentation in support of drilling and evaluation programs
•Implementing project plans and schedules in a timely manner
•Ensuring that a culture of strong and effective team-work exists
•Interfacing with partners and government authorities.
Qualifications⁄ Experience: The following skills, qualifications and experience are required:
•A B.Sc.⁄M.Sc. degree in the Geosciences
•APPEGA "Professional Geologist" designation or eligibility for same
•A minimum of 10 years' experience in New Venture exploration
•SE Asia work experience and knowledge would be a definite asset
•Sound knowledge of both geology and geophysics with a focus on international exploration and offshore field developments
•Understanding of depositional systems, including both clastic and carbonate systems
•Ability to apply Petroleum Systems concepts is required
•Sound knowledge of geology and geophysics, with a focus on marine depositional systems, including lacustrine, shallow and deepwater environments, projects, data and mapping
•Proven prospect generator with an ability to develop and integrate into regional geological models
•Sound knowledge in facies identification and descriptions from core, cutting and petrophysical data
•Working knowledge of basin modeling and source rocks would be an asset
•Thorough understanding of well data⁄well log interpretation
•3D and 2D seismic interpretation skills
•Ability to provide seismic interpretation and workstation capability
•Proficiency in a range of geoscience software including Openworks, Geographix or equivalent
•Strong command of the English language, with good oral and written communication skills
•Strong leadership and management ingenuity with superior organizational skills
•Excellent organizational and planning and multi-tasking skills to set and exceed established goals, schedules, and deadlines, often under tight time lines and with shifting priorities
•Proven ability to work in a team environment dealing with people from various disciplines to achieve goals, and to identify and resolve problems
